Editing Randy Random

Jump to navigation Jump to search

Warning: You are not logged in. Your IP address will be publicly visible if you make any edits. If you log in or create an account, your edits will be attributed to your username, along with other benefits.

The edit can be undone. Please check the comparison below to verify that this is what you want to do, and then save the changes below to finish undoing the edit.

Latest revision Your text
Line 1: Line 1:
 +
<!--Top Nav Box-->
 
{| align=center
 
{| align=center
| {{AI Storytellers Nav}}
+
| {{AI_Storytellers_Nav}}
 
|}
 
|}
{{Infobox main|ai
+
<hr>
| name = Randy Random
+
<!-- End Nav -->
| image = Randy.png
+
 
| description = Randy doesn't follow rules. He'll generate random events, and he doesn't care if they make a story of triumph or utter hopelessness. It's all drama to him.
+
{{infobox main|ai|
| type = AI Storytellers
+
|name = Randy Random
 +
|image = Randy.png|250px|Randy Random
 +
|description = Randy doesn't follow rules. He'll generate random events, and he doesn't care if they make a story of triumph or utter hopelessness. It's all drama to him.
 +
|type = AI Storytellers{{!}}AI Storytellers
 
}}
 
}}
  
Randy Random, is a wild storyteller whose main characteristic is triggering challenges at any time, to the extent of launching several dangerous threats all at the same time or consecutively. Randy also multiplies his [[Raid_points|Raid Points]] by 0.5x to 1.5x, resulting in both easier and harder difficulty raids than you should be receiving. It is possible to receive back-to-back raids at 1.5x but also a quadrum of relative peace with a 0.5x raid.
+
<includeonly>
 
+
{{Main Article|Randy Random}}
In the long-term, Randy will average about as many threats sent as Cassandra.
+
</includeonly>
 
+
<onlyinclude>
== Code specifics ==
+
'''Randy Random''' is the wildcard AI. Any AI event could be triggered at any time with Randy. You may encounter insanely good trade deals, or you may find yourself faced with a raid during a storm while there is an eclipse as your power generator explodes, and your military members go insane. For those looking to ultimately lose to chaos among their attempts at order ''a la'' Dwarf Fortress, Randy Random may be the AI Storyteller for you.
 
+
</onlyinclude>
Randy fires events at an average of 1.35 a day. Not all events are fired via Randy. Some events, like quests, are fired separately and not controlled by Randy's firing mechanism.
 
 
 
Randy checks if an event can be fired once every 1,000 game ticks. That 1,000 game ticks is the equivalent to 60 times a Rimworld day or 2.5 times a Rimworld hour. If Randy has not fired a major threat after 13 days, the next Randy fired event becomes a major threat.
 
 
 
<minDaysPassed>1</minDaysPassed>
 
<maxThreatBigIntervalDays>13</maxThreatBigIntervalDays>
 
<mtbDays>1.35</mtbDays>
 
<categoryWeights>
 
  <Misc>3.5</Misc>
 
  <ThreatBig>1.4</ThreatBig>
 
  <OrbitalVisitor>1.1</OrbitalVisitor>
 
  <FactionArrival>2.4</FactionArrival>
 
  <ThreatSmall>0.6</ThreatSmall>
 
  <ShipChunkDrop>0.22</ShipChunkDrop>
 
</categoryWeights>
 
 
 
<randomPointsFactorRange>0.5~1.5</randomPointsFactorRange>
 
 
 
 
 
 
 
  
 +
{{clear}}
 +
==Code Specifics==
 +
{{V|0.13.1135}}
  
 +
desiredPopulationMin = 4
 +
desiredPopulationMax = 13
 +
desiredPopulationCritical = 50
 +
AverageIncidentsPerDay = 1.45
 +
GeneralWeight = 0.79
 +
ThreatSmallWeight = 0.0950
 +
LargeThreatWeight = 0.095
 +
MaxThreatBigIntervalDays = 13
 
{{nav|ai}}
 
{{nav|ai}}
 
[[Category:AI]]
 
[[Category:AI]]

Please note that all contributions to RimWorld Wiki are considered to be released under the CC BY-SA 3.0 (see RimWorld Wiki:Copyrights for details). If you do not want your writing to be edited mercilessly and redistributed at will, then do not submit it here.
You are also promising us that you wrote this yourself, or copied it from a public domain or similar free resource. Do not submit copyrighted work without permission!

Cancel Editing help (opens in new window)

This page is a member of 1 hidden category: